This weeks, 5 Weeks Til Christmas Gift List feature is my handmade Bohemian Chic Bracelet. Made from Unakite gemstones.

5 Weeks Til Christmas Gift List

Featured 5 Weeks Til Christmas Gift List

This handcrafted bracelet is a multi strand bracelet using Unakite gemstone nuggets, and glass pearls. I used two different types of antique brass chains, and some shabby sari silk. A mini bird charm is attached to the extension chain.
